Jamestown expands construction-trades training at JCC and high schools
Summary
City staff and regional partners described two linked construction-technology programs — a high-school cohort run with Jamestown Public Schools and a Jamestown Community College (JCC) course track — funded with grants and ARPA money. Officials said classes start this fall and capacity is limited.
Jamestown City Council heard a presentation on Monday about two linked construction-trades training programs that city economic development staff and regional partners are running with Jamestown Public Schools and Jamestown Community College.
The programs, organizers said, use grant and ARPA funding to provide hands-on introductory training and employer connections for high-school juniors and seniors as well as older high-school students and adults.
